White Hinterland turns R&B?
How singer Casey Dienel found a revelation through her record collection

If contemporary music is composed of various genres and aesthetics that are now available with the click of a finger, then White Hinterland's latest LP, Kairos (Dead Oceans), is a reflection of that sentiment. It is the most contemporary thing that you will hear all year—a combination of genres ranging from folk-rock to R&B, and yet the execution is nothing short of flawless.

The creation of Kairos began during a particularly defeating round of touring for White Hinterland's last album, Phylactery Factory (Dead Oceans). "It wasn't conscious. I definitely didn't mastermind a reinvention," says songwriter and vocalist Casey Dienel. "There were a lot of things I was unhappy with." Those 'things' included the types of songs she wrote and her ability to play all of the arrangements live. "I felt really unsatisfied—like I wasn't pushing myself," she continues. "I figured [maybe] if I went back to the drawing board, [then] a lot of things I ...
... would let other people do, I could do myself if I was disciplined."

The process eventually turned into something of a revelation. "I don't know if my ears are broken, but I hear music I like in the same way. I'm more musical—I don't see how what I'm listening to would not have an indelible impression on what I'm working on," says Dienel. Lately, her listening preferences range from Mariah Carey and TLC to tUnE-YarDs, and it was Dienel's ability to discern different genres of music equally that allowed her interests and influences to shine through on record. "Why can't I feel the way that these women sound?" she asked of the superstars she references. "It sounds like they are totally present. I wanted to do that. I wanted to cut the shit out and stop being afraid and find my voice."
